SYNOPSIS
Four relationships spanning the four corners
of the globe are put to the ultimate test when they learn the
world may end in eight minutes - the duration of time it takes
light to travel from the sun to the Earth. Each is finally forced
to confront the most trying dynamics of their relationship in
order to reconcile differences and face Earths final moments:
with love and without fear; but, most importantly, together.
DIRECTORS STATEMENT
Have you ever wondered what you can accomplish
in eight minutes?
Maybe listen to a few favorite songs,
take your dog on a walk, or even just check your emails. But what
would you do with your last eight minutes?
For a good portion of the last decade Ive asked this hypothetical
question to many of my friends, family members, and colleagues.
I was surprised to discover how different everyone would react
in the same situation. Many people were upset to learn that they
were about to die and filled up with rage, whilst others didnt
even participate in the survey because they were too afraid to
even hypothetically talk about death.
From these surprises stemmed the motivation for LIGHT YEARS. I
wanted to make a film that illustrates how we as a society need
to turn to love in our waning moments. Nothing is as powerful,
profane, or pure.
